Stephen Chbosky

The book I'm currently reading is The Perks of Being a Wallflower by Stephen Chbosky. Chbosky was born in Pittsburg, Pennsylvania on January 25, 1970. He graduated from the University of Southern California's Filmic Writing Program. Since then, he has written and produced many novels and screenplays including The Perks of Being a WallflowerRent, and Jericho. He has received many awards for his work such as Best Narrative Feature honors at the Chicago Underground Film Festival and Abraham Polonsky Screenwriting Award. Currently, he has written three books: The Perks of Being a Wallflower, Pieces, and Sexaholic (which he co-edited). He has directed 6 screenplays and films including Kept and The Four Corners of Nowhere. Chbosky currently lives in Los Angeles, California where he continues to work on novels and films.
